I know this is not strictly UK comic news, but his work did appear in lots of US reprints and he had a lot of UK fans (like myself) but according to several sources, legendary X-Men . Legion of Super Heros and genra; comic book artist Dave Cockrum passed away in his sleep last night, his death a result of diabetes and its resultant complications. He was 63 years old.
